Latest Patents

Giard's latest patents include "Flexible polar encoders and decoders" and "Multi-mode unrolled polar decoders." The first patent describes methods and systems for encoding data, which involve inputting data into a non-systematic polar encoder capable of encoding a polar code of length n. The process includes extracting a first polar code, modifying the encoded output, and generating a second encoded output corresponding to a systematically encoded polar code. The second patent outlines a multi-mode unrolled decoder that receives a polar encoded master code and utilizes an unrolled architecture for decoding, allowing for efficient processing of information bits.
